International Conference on Emergency Medicine
23 - 28 May 2025
Palais des congrès de Montréal
The International Conference on Emergency Medicine (ICEM) is a premier event that brings together professionals and experts from around the world to discuss the latest advancements and best practices in emergency medical care. Join us for six days of insightful sessions, interactive workshops, and networking opportunities. This is an ideal platform to stay updated with the rapidly evolving field of emergency medicine and to connect with like-minded individuals who are dedicated to saving lives and improving patient outcomes.
Overall Learning Objectives
-
Build Global Networks: Forge connections with emergency physicians worldwide to enhance collaboration.
-
Integrate Robust Research: Understand and incorporate robust research and guidelines into clinical practice.
-
Apply Evidence-Based Practice and Innovation: Adopt and apply the latest best practices and technologies in emergency medicine.
-
Promote Equity and Inclusion: Develop approaches to improve inclusion, diversity and equity in emergency care.
-
Enhance Leadership and Wellness: Implement strategies for effective leadership and personal well-being in emergency medicine.
